Internet Safety

At the time Suthers became Colorado’s 37th Attorney General, the state had no specific crimes concerning the conduct of online sexual predators. Suthers worked with the Colorado General Assembly in 2006 to pass Colorado’s Internet luring and sexual exploitation statutes. In the first two years of implementation, 250 alleged pedophiles were arrested on the new charges. Also as part of his efforts, Suthers launched a Safe Surfing Initiative to protect children from online predators.
